Are you worried about your online presence? Do you want to delete yourself from search results and achieve some privacy? Well, you're not alone. Many people are demanding ways to limit their digital footprint. The good news is that there are methods you can use to become more invisible online.
First, let's explore the basics of search engine results pages (SERPs). When you look up something online, search engines like Google index billions of web pages to show the most relevant results. Your personal information, such as your name, address, and social media profiles, can be shown in these results if it's publicly viewable.
Here are some steps you can implement to reduce your online presence:
* Audit Your Online Accounts: Start by identifying all the accounts you have registered. This includes social media profiles, email addresses, online forums, and any other platforms where you share.
* Strengthen Your Privacy Settings: Once you know your accounts, change the privacy settings to limit who can access your information.
* Remove Unnecessary Accounts: If there are accounts you no longer require, terminate them. This will help to minimize the amount of personal data that is publicly available.
By following these recommendations, you can achieve steps to minimize your online presence and gain a greater sense of privacy. Remember, it's an ongoing process, remove from google so keep learning about the latest privacy resources.
